Cnc Machinist Jobs in Iowa
A CNC Machinist, also known as a CNC Operator, is an instrumental player in the manufacturing industry. They operate Computer Numerical Control (CNC) machines, which are automated tools used to manufacture and remodel metal and plastic parts. Duties include interpreting blueprints, adjusting machine settings, conducting quality checks, and maintaining the machine. They need excellent technical skills to understand complex machinery and the ability to solve problems quickly if a machine malfunctions. Time management and attention to detail are crucial as they often work on tight schedules to produce precision parts.
Prospective CNC Machinists should have a high school diploma or equivalent, with a focus on mathematics, computer technology, and mechanical drawing. Many also complete an apprenticeship or obtain a post-secondary award in CNC operations or a similar field. Some important certifications include the National Institute for Metalworking Skills (NIMS) certification and CNC Machine Operator certification. Prior to becoming a CNC Machinist, individuals may work as machine operators, machine setup operators, or machinist apprentices to gain hands-on experience and learn about the manufacturing industry.
